And here is my second card with this fun inspiration photo!
This time, I didn't go with the presents theme. I went with the color scheme of red, white and grey and patterns to created a fun festive card!
I stamped the border and cut it out with a stitched die and attached that to my white panel. I then die cut the large snowflake and adhered it with foam tape. I stamped the red design and snowflake, cut them out and adhered them with foam tape also. Last I stamped the sentiment and adhered the whole white panel to an A5 card base. Fun! Fun!
